No, inanimate objects do not have feelings as they lack consciousness or the ability to experience emotions. Feelings and emotions are typically associated with living beings that have the capacity for awareness and subjective experiences.
Individuals with Asperger's syndrome, now known as Autism Spectrum Disorder, can still experience attraction and feelings of lust like neurotypical people. However, they may process and express these feelings differently due to challenges in social understanding and communication. It's important to remember that each person is unique and may have their own experiences with lust and attraction.
